Grid Computing Takes the Linux Route
[Eweek.com] The Globus Consortium, however, is specifically devoted to advancing open-source implementation of grid standards as the world of grid opens up to commercial use. The group is focused on advancing the Globus Toolkit, an open standards building block for enterprise-level grid implementations that came out of the Globus Alliance, an open-source-focused organization at Argonne National Labs.

The Role of Linux in Grid Computing | Linux Journal
![]()
[Linuxjournal.com] Grid computing addresses only a small part of the IT infrastructure.Grid computing is exactly what it implies--a mesh of distributed resources whose members share each other'sresources through a specifically enforced set of protocols. The heterogeneity that OGSA attempts to addressis in itself recognition that IT infrastructures will consist of a mix of computing architectures.The roleLinux will play in such heterogeneous environments will depend largely on its performance, reliability andeconomics when running on such hosts.

some e-science events in 2007
[Science Library Pad] 3rd IEEE International Conference on e-Science and Grid Computing Bangalore, India, December 10-13, 2007 CFP deadline: Papers due July 15, 2007 Enabling Grids for E-sciencE - EGEE'07 - will take place 1-5 October 2007 at the Europe Congress Center (ECC), Budapest, Hungary (mostly about grids) Sixth UK e-Science All Hands Meeting (AHM 2007), 10th - 13th September 2007 Nottingham deadline for submission of mini-workshop proposals is 22nd January 2007 German e-Science Conference 2007 (GES2007) 2nd-4th of May 2007 in the city of Baden-Baden CFP deadline was January 1, 2007 Spanish Conference on e-Science Grid Computing 1st and 2nd March 2007 in Madrid CFP deadline was 4th December 2006 Norway - National Arena in eScience, 2007-2010 To foster collaboration between researchers in eScience, the Research Council of Norway has established an annual meeting series as part of the eVITA programme.
